附近的设备权限使用及申请标准更新时间:2026-01-30 16:47:00
一、权限定义
本次《权限使用及申请标准》,主要适用于获取以下权限的应用:
| 权限名称 | 权限级别 | 权限类型 | 官方描述 | 具体解释 | 版本变更 |
| android.permission.BLUETOOTH_SCAN | dangerous | 运行时权限 | 允许应用程序扫描附近的蓝牙设备 | android.permission.BLUETOOTH_SCAN权限允许应用允许应用扫描附近的蓝牙设备(如耳机、智能家居设备等),为后续的连接或交互做准备。 | 引入版本Android12(API31) |
| android.permission.BLUETOOTH_ADVERTISE | dangerous | 运行时权限 | 允许应用程序通过蓝牙广播设备信息 | android.permission.BLUETOOTH_ADVERTISE权限允许应用通过蓝牙广播设备信息,使设备被周围蓝牙设备发现。 | 引入版本Android12(API31) |
| android.permission.BLUETOOTH_CONNECT | dangerous | 运行时权限 | 允许应用程序连接蓝牙设备 | android.permission.BLUETOOTH_CONNECTUI权限允许应用连接和管理蓝牙设备,实现设备间的数据通信。 | 引入版本Android12(API31) |
| android.permission.NEARBY_WIFI_DEVICES | dangerous | 运行时权限 | 允许应用访问附近的Wi-Fi设备信息 | android.permission.NEARBY_WIFI_DEVICES权限允许应用能够扫描和连接附近的Wi-Fi设备(如智能家居设备、打印机等),实现设备间的发现和交互。 | 引入版本Android 13(API33) |
| android.permission.UWB_RANGING | dangerous | 运行时权限 | 允许应用使用超宽带(UWB)技术进行设备间测距 | android.permission.UWB_RANGING权限允许应用访问设备的超宽带(UWB)硬件,执行测距操作,比如测量移动设备与远程设备之间的距离和角度。 | 引入版本Android 13(API33) |
| android.permission.RANGING | dangerous | 运行时权限 | 允许应用使用设备间测距功能,支持多种测距技术 | android.permission.RANGING权限允许应用可以通过此权限访问设备的测距能力,进行距离测量和相关配置。 | 引入版本Android16 (API33) |
二、审核标准
1. 申请材料
| 权限名称 | 标准 | 标准释义 | 审核材料 | 备注 |
| - android.permission.BLUETOOTH_SCAN - android.permission.BLUETOOTH_ADVERTISE - android.permission.BLUETOOTH_CONNECT - android.permission.NEARBY_WIFI_DEVICES - android.permission.UWB_RANGING - android.permission.RANGING | 功能/场景需求 | 应用必须具有需要连接附近的设备的功能,及合理场景 | 功能截图/视频演示 -可申请功能 -例外功能 | 3个条件需要同时满足 |
| 意见征求 | 向用户提供选择是否授权的选项 | 截图/视频演示 | ||
| 运行时权限请求 | 当用户与功能互动时再发出权限请求 | 触发该功能的完整路径 截图/视频演示 |
2. 申请要求
2.1 申请权限时应同步告知权限申请目的,目的应明确且易于理解,不包含广告及任何欺诈、诱骗、误导用户授权的描述;
2.2 App(包括嵌入的SDK)申请所需权限,应在声明文件(如AndroidManifest.xml)中严格按照格式规范逐个声明;
2.3 如仅需使用权限组中部分权限,不应在权限声明文件中声明同一权限组其他权限,例如当App仅需使用读取权限时,不应在AndroidManifest.xml中声明写入权限;
2.4 如用户拒绝或撤回授予某服务类型非必要系统权限,App不应强制退出或关闭,且不影响与此权限无关的业务功能使用;
2.5 如用户明确拒绝App业务功能所需权限,App不应频繁申请系统权限干扰用户正常使用,除非由用户主动触发功能,且没有该权限参与此业务功能无法实现。“频繁”的形式包括但不限于:
- 单个场景在用户拒绝权限后,48小时内弹窗提示用户打开系统权限的次数超过1次;
- 每次重新打开App或使用某一业务功能时,都会向用户索要或提示用户缺少相关系统权限。
3. 可申请功能/场景
| 场景 | 详细描述 | 细分场景 | 可用权限 | |||||
| 扫描附近的蓝牙设备 android.permission.BLUETOOTH_SCAN | 蓝牙广播设备信息 android.permission.BLUETOOTH_ADVERTISE | 连接已配对的蓝牙设备 android.permission.BLUETOOTH_CONNECT | 扫描/连接附近的Wi-Fi设备信息 android.permission.NEARBY_WIFI_DEVICES | 使用超宽带(UWB)技术进行设备间测距 android.permission.UWB_RANGING | 使用设备间测距功能,支持多种测距技术 android.permission.RANGING | |||
| 关联设备的配套应用 | 用户可以通过移动设备蓝牙功能,与需要关联的设备(智能穿戴、智能家居、汽车技术、学习教育等)进行匹配和连接,完成数据交互。 | (扫描/连接)移动设备扫描附近待连接蓝牙设备并完成连接:被关联设备无法主动发起蓝牙扫描和连接。 | √ | √ | ||||
| (扫描/广播/连接)关联设备可以主动发起扫描和连接:用于辅助移动设备进行蓝牙连接。 | √ | √ | √ | |||||
| (扫描/广播/连接/UWB测距/测距)用于车辆锁定与解锁:在移动设备设置为钥匙时,在靠近或远离车辆实现车辆的锁定与解锁。 | √ | √ | √ | √ | √ | √ | ||
| (WiFi设备)移动设备扫描或连接附近的WiFi设备:通过加入关联设备的WiFi热点完成连接的场景。 | √ | |||||||
| 设备间的文件传输 | 通过蓝牙,移动设备(传输/被传输方)间进行文件传输。 | (扫描/广播/连接)通过蓝牙进行传输:移动设备仅通过蓝牙与第三方设备进行文件的发送与接收。 | √ | √ | √ | |||
| (扫描/广播/连接/WiFi热点)通过WiFi热点进行传输:移动设备使用蓝牙进行设备间的匹配,通过WiFi热点实现文件传输。 | √ | √ | √ | √ | ||||
| 室内的精确导览 | 基于用户需求,在室内实现精准定位,实时确定用户当前所在楼层及具体位置。 | / | √ | √ | √ | |||
| 出行服务 | 基于用户出行便利的需求,在用户明确授权后,使用相关页面的功能进行共享单车开关锁、进/出地铁闸机。 | / | √ | √ | √ | |||
| 特定应用场景下使用蓝牙权限 | 基于应用实际功能所需要,在特定或特殊场景下需使用蓝牙权限,完成页面/数据交互。 | (连接)音视频场景:为了判断用户蓝牙设备的连接状态,更好识别音频输出源、自动暂停/播放音视频内容。 | √ | |||||
| (扫描/广播/连接)考勤打卡:移动设备需要通过蓝牙功能,与打卡机进行数据交互。 | √ | √ | √ | |||||
| 自定义用户蓝牙设备连接时的弹窗动画效果:插件类应用利用用户的蓝牙功能检测指定设备的连接状态,并在设备连接成功后,弹出用户自定义的连接弹窗动画。 | √ | |||||||
| (扫描/广播/连接)金融交易验证:在用户进行金融交易的场景下,通过连接指定的蓝牙设备,验证当前交易的行为是否安全。 | √ | √ | √ | |||||
4. 例外功能/场景
针对未被上述可申请功能所涵盖的其他功能,您在提交应用审核时,应详细阐述该功能的实际运用情形,明确指出哪些功能需使用“附近的设备权限”,并且提供相应功能的截图,小米应用商店将对此进行评估审核。
5. 无效功能/场景
“附近的设备权限”的申请应严格遵守数据最小必要原则,开发者需依据“申请材料”内容,在权限审核提交材料中明示权限获取的场景,若出现场景模糊、不合理、非最小必要等以下情况,小米应用商店将会采取不限于驳回等处理措施。
- 对该权限的使用与实现应用的核心用途并没有直接关系。
- 获取数据是为了将其出售或分享给第三方,用于分析或广告用途。
- 无需附近的设备权限就能完成目标任务,实现应用核心功能。
- 在某些情况下,应用可能想使用敏感用户数据,而事实上有更安全可靠的替代方法可达成相应目的,以下常见使用情形不可以访问与“附近的设备权限”相关联的敏感用户数据,包括但不限于:
| 场景 | 详细描述 |
| 安全风控 | 应用通过申请相关权限,用于保障软件正常运行、账户安全评估、规避传输风险、识别风险用户内容等场景。 |
| 个性化推荐 | 应用通过申请相关权限,了解用户当前的位置信息,用于更精准的广告推荐或内容推荐。 |
| 服务提升 | 应用内不存在任何使用连接附近的设备场景,通过申请相关权限,用作于提升用户的使用体验。 |
上一篇:设备与应用通知权限使用及申请标准
下一篇:联系人选择控件
文档内容是否有帮助?
有帮助
无帮助